How Our Temperature-Controlled Drying Service Actually Works
When you call us for temperature-controlled drying services, our team will arrive on the scene quickly to assess the damage and develop a customized plan to dry your property. We’ll use advanced equipment, including desiccants and dehumidifiers, to remove excess moisture from the air and speed up the drying process.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ive at your property to assess the damage and develop a customized plan to dry your property. We’ll take note of the affected areas, the type of damage, and the best course of action to take. This is a crucial step in the process, as it ensures that we’re tackling the problem from the right angle.
Step 2: Equipment Setup
We’ll set up our advanced equipment, including desiccants and dehumidifiers, to remove excess moisture from the air and speed up the drying process. Our equipment is designed to work efficiently and effectively, so you can trust that your property is in good hands.
Step 3: Drying and Monitoring
We’ll monitor the drying process closely, using specialized equipment to track the moisture levels and ensure that everything is drying properly. This is an ongoing process, as we’ll need to adjust our equipment and strategies as needed to ensure the best possible outcome. Our team is trained to handle even the most complex cases, so you can trust that your property is in good hands.
Step 4: Final Inspection and Cleaning
Once the drying process is complete, we’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ure that your property is dry and safe. We’ll also clean and disinfect the affected areas to prevent any further damage or health risks. Temperature-Controlled Drying v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water spill, quickly cleaned up | Yes | No | DIY is fine for small spills that are quickly cleaned up. |
| Large water spill or flood | No | Yes | Call a pro for large water spills or floods, as they can cause extensive damage and need specialized equipment. |
| Mold growth in a small area | Yes | No | DIY is fine for small areas of mold growth, but be sure to follow proper safety protocols and use the right equipment. |
| Systemic mold growth or large areas of water damage | No | Yes | Call a pro for systemic mold growth or large areas of water damage, as they can cause serious health risks and need specialized equipment and expertise. |
| Water damage in a historical or antique home | No | Yes | Call a pro for water damage in historical or antique homes, as they need specialized care and handling to preserve their integrity. |

Temperature-Controlled Drying Cost in Forney, TX
The cost of temperature-controlled drying services in Forney, TX,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and other local conditions. But, we offer competitive pricing and flexible payment options to fit your needs. Here are some estimated price ranges for common temperature-controlled drying services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Emergency Response and Assessment |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, local conditions |
| Desiccant and Dehumidifier Rental | $100 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, duration of rental |
| Temperature-Controlled Drying Equipment and Supplies | $500 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ment and supplies needed |
| Final Inspection and Cleaning |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of cleaning required |
